There are two sorts of aluminum alloys wrought and cast. Shop workers develop these alloy key ins different ways, which significantly impacts their attributes.
Alcast Company for Beginners
Cast light weight aluminum alloys are made by thawing pure aluminum and combining it with various other metals while in liquid kind. The mix is poured into a sand, die, or financial investment mold and mildew.

There are lots of small distinctions in between wrought and cast aluminum alloys, such as that actors alloys can have extra substantial amounts of other steels than wrought alloys. But the most noteworthy difference in between these alloys is the manufacture process through which they will go to deliver the end product (Foundry). Apart from some surface therapies, cast alloys will certainly leave their mold in practically the specific strong form desired, whereas wrought alloys will certainly go through a number of alterations while in their strong state

Pass away casting is the name offered to the process of creating complex steel parts with use molds of the part, additionally referred to as passes away. The procedure uses non-ferrous metals which do not include iron, such as aluminum, zinc and magnesium, because of the preferable buildings of the steels such as low weight, higher conductivity, non-magnetic conductivity and resistance to deterioration.
Die spreading production is fast, making high production degrees of parts easy. It produces even more parts than any type of other process, with a high level of accuracy and repeatability. To find out even more regarding die spreading and die casting materials made use of at the same time, kept reading. There are 3 sub-processes that fall under the classification of die casting: gravity pass away casting (or long-term mold and mildew casting), low-pressure die casting and high-pressure die spreading.

The pure steel, likewise recognized as ingot, is included to the heater and maintained at the molten temperature of the metal, which is after that transferred to the shot chamber and infused into the die. The pressure is then kept as the metal solidifies. As soon as the metal strengthens, the cooling procedure begins.
The thicker the wall of the component, the longer the cooling time due to the quantity of indoor metal that additionally requires to cool down. After the component is fully cooled, the die halves open and an ejection mechanism pushes the part out. Following the ejection, the die is closed for the following shot cycle.

The flash is the extra material that is cast during the process. This must be trimmed off using a trim device to leave just the main element. Deburring eliminates the smaller sized pieces, called burrs, after the cutting process. Finally, the element is brightened, or burnished, to provide it a smooth finish.

To reach the ended up item, there are 3 key alloys used as die casting material to select from: zinc, light weight aluminum and magnesium.
Zinc is one of the most previously owned alloys for die casting due to its reduced expense of raw products. Its deterioration resistance likewise enables the elements to be lengthy lasting, and it is one of the extra castable alloys due to its reduced melting point.
